Photo description

Two women bundled in long fur coats and woolen hats make their way through a snowfall in Ukraine, the white flurries softening the scene against a whitewashed historic building adorned with ornate iron lanterns and a weathered wooden door. The muted palette of browns and grays against the snow-covered ground creates a mood of quiet calm, as if the whole city has paused to let winter pass through undisturbed. Photographer Pepijn Thijsse captures this still and intimate street portrait with a patient eye, finding grace in an ordinary moment and reminding us that the most enduring images are often the quietest ones.

About the photographer

Based in Australia, Pepijn Thijsse is an award-winning, self-taught photographer capturing fine art street scenes, architecture and nature. His work focuses on unique perspectives and human behavior, often wandering into backstreets to discover overlooked details.
